Julia Stiles: A Brief Biography
Julia Stiles, a prominent figure in Hollywood, was born on March 28, 1981, in New York City. Her heritage is a lovely mix of Irish, English, and German roots, contributing to her unique and striking screen presence. From a young age, Stiles showed a keen interest in performing, beginning her acting career in local theater productions. This early exposure to the stage undoubtedly honed her craft and laid the groundwork for the versatile performances she would later deliver on screen. Her passion for acting led her to pursue roles in film and television during her teenage years, quickly establishing herself as a talent to watch. Unlike many child actors, Stiles managed to successfully transition from early roles to more mature and complex characters, demonstrating a remarkable longevity in an industry often unforgiving to young stars. The Breakthrough: Iconic Teen Roles
While Julia Stiles had several roles before it, her career truly exploded with the release of "10 Things I Hate About You" in 1999. This modern adaptation of Shakespeare's "The Taming of the Shrew" saw Stiles in the leading role of Kat Stratford, a fiercely independent and witty high school student who defies social norms. Her portrayal of Kat was nothing short of iconic, resonating deeply with a generation of viewers who saw themselves in her intelligence, cynicism, and underlying vulnerability. The film not only showcased her comedic timing but also her ability to convey complex emotions, making Kat a character that remains beloved to this day. It's one of the quintessential Julia Stiles movies that defined a genre. "10 Things I Hate About You" became a cultural phenomenon, cementing Stiles's status as a leading lady in teen cinema. Her chemistry with co-star Heath Ledger was palpable, contributing significantly to the film's enduring charm. This role, in particular, helped her stand out in a crowded field of young actors, proving that she possessed both star power and genuine acting chops. It was a pivotal moment, showing that there was much more to Stiles's career than just this one role, but it certainly launched her into the public consciousness. Following this success, Stiles continued to star in a string of popular teen films that further established her as a prominent figure. Movies like "Save the Last Dance" (2001), where she played a ballet dancer navigating a new life and a new love, and "O" (2001), a modern retelling of "Othello," demonstrated her willingness to tackle diverse roles within the teen drama genre. Perhaps one of the most significant chapters in Julia Stiles's career, and certainly one of the most widely recognized, is her involvement in the "Bourne" film series. Her role as Nicky Parsons, a CIA operative who becomes an ally to the amnesiac assassin Jason Bourne, introduced her to a global audience in a whole new light. She first appeared in "The Bourne Identity" (2002), a film that redefined the spy thriller genre with its gritty realism and intense action sequences. Stiles's portrayal of Nicky was initially a smaller, but pivotal, supporting role. However, as the series progressed, her character's importance grew significantly. She reprised her role in "The Bourne Supremacy" (2004) and "The Bourne Ultimatum" (2007), becoming an integral part of Bourne's quest for identity and justice. Her ability to convey intelligence, vulnerability, and resilience made Nicky Parsons a compelling character, and her chemistry with Matt Damon was a key element of the films' success. The Bourne franchise elevated Stiles's profile, showcasing her capability to excel in high-stakes action thrillers while still delivering nuanced dramatic performances. She returned to the franchise for "Jason Bourne" (2016), demonstrating the enduring appeal of her character and her continued relevance in major Hollywood productions. While her film career has been extensive, Julia Stiles has also made significant waves in television, proving her versatility across different mediums. Her move to the small screen allowed her to delve into longer-form storytelling, offering deeper character development and more complex narratives. This shift has been met with critical acclaim, further solidifying her reputation as a formidable actress. One of her most notable television roles was in the critically acclaimed series "Dexter." Joining the show in its fifth season, Stiles played Lumen Ann Pierce, a woman who becomes entangled with Dexter Morgan after a traumatic experience. Her performance was powerful and emotionally charged, earning her an Emmy nomination for Outstanding Guest Actress in a Drama Series. This role showcased her ability to tackle dark and challenging material, adding another layer to her already impressive range. More recently, Stiles has garnered significant attention for her leading role in the European crime drama "Riviera." In this series, she plays Georgina Clios, an American art curator whose life is turned upside down after her billionaire husband is killed in a yacht explosion, revealing a dark web of crime and corruption.
